Staurolite
Staurolite is a nesosilicate mineral composed of iron, aluminum, and silicate, commonly found in regional metamorphic rocks such as schist and gneiss. It is most recognized for its tendency to form twinned crystals that intersect at 60-degree or 90-degree angles, creating distinctive X-shaped or cross-shaped structures often referred to as "fairy crosses." Celestite
Celestite is a mineral composed of strontium sulfate and is named for its pale sky-blue color, although it can also occur in white or other shades. It forms crystals and geodes that are collected as mineral specimens and, when transparent and attractive, may be cut or displayed as a gemstone.
